FSU starting running back Dalvin Cook has been suspended indefinitely after being charged with misdemeanor battery, making him the second Seminole to be charged in connection with striking  a woman in two weeks.

Cook was allegedly involved in an incident with a woman on June 23 outside of a Tallahassee bar, Clydes & Costellos, according to a heavily redacted incident report obtained by the Sentinel. The woman, according to a separate probable cause affidavit compiled by the Tallahassee Police Department, had bruises and abrasions after refusing to give her phone number or go home with an FSU football player.

A probable cause affidavit stated one unidentified man approached the woman for her phone number and spoke about taking her home with him. She declined, stating she had a boyfriend. The man and a group of friends identified as five to seven FSU football players, including Cook, began to get into a heated argument with her. She told investigators a person got too close to her and she pushed him away, prompting a man she later identified as Cook to punch her multiple times in the face
